Debugging the Contenders: TNT, SMB, and Ginebra

  • TNT Tropang Giga: Grand Slam Dreamin’

TNT is currently operating on high bandwidth. They’re looking to make a triumphant comeback to the finals. Fresh off a Game 5 beatdown on the Rain or Shine Elasto Painters, they’re sitting pretty, waiting to see who wins between Ginebra and SMB.

Their strategy’s been boosted by the return of key players, fueling a grand slam ambition. They delivered a decisive 99-72 smackdown to Ginebra in Game 5 of the Commissioner’s Cup finals. Rondae Hollis-Jefferson even got some fourth-quarter chill time – that’s like a programmer actually finishing their work ahead of schedule.

Then they demolished SMB 110-90, taking a 3-2 lead in the PBA Philippine Cup semifinals. Redemption arc? Check. Adaptability? Check. TNT is looking like a fully optimized application.

  • Barangay Ginebra San Miguel: The Fan Favorite

Ginebra, always the crowd pleaser, is in the middle of a playoff gauntlet. They just finished a grueling series with TNT, ultimately falling short in Game 5. Ginebra relies heavily on guys like Justin Brownlee and Scottie Thompson – those are your star developers who pull all-nighters to get the project done.

Their defensive schemes and late-game execution are usually clutch, but TNT had their number. Now, their current series against SMB is crucial. This rivalry is not only between teams, but also a showdown of franchises. The Kings are trying to dethrone the Beermen and start a new era of dominance.
